WebAug 28, 2024 · However, no atom other than hydrogen has a simple relation analogous to Equation 1.7.1 for its spectral frequencies. Bohr in 1913 proposed that all atomic spectral lines arise from transitions between discrete energy levels, giving a photon such that. ΔE = hν = hc λ. This is called the Bohr frequency condition. WebEach of the three quantum numbers of the hydrogen atom ( n, l, m) is associated with a different physical quantity. The principal quantum number n is associated with the total energy of the electron, E n. According to Schrödinger’s equation: E n = − ( m e k 2 e 4 2 ħ 2) ( 1 n 2) = − E 0 ( 1 n 2), 8.3.
